Ann Turkel, who is well-known throughout the world for her achievements in the fields of television, film as well as business, has enjoyed a fascinating and diverse career. Born and raised in Manhattan, Ann always had an ability to entertain. As a fifth-grader she began dance classes. She continued to study art in university. Her inspiration for her artistic talents is her grandmother. Ann is a vocalist as well as dancing and acting from her early years. Ann aged 16 when she started her studies in the Neighborhood Playhouse, the Musical Theatre Academy. She also studied with Sandy Meisner. Ann, along with some of her high-school classmates made up a school rock and roll group. The band also took part in a year of summer stock theatre on stage at the Berkshire Playhouse in Stockbridge, Massachusetts with plays such as The Pajama Game" and West Side Story. It was while performing with her group at a fashion show that Ann was found to Gloria Schiff an editor at Vogue Magazine. Diana Vreeland, the editor-in-chief of Vogue Magazine was able to have Ann along with photographer Richard Avedon shoot Ann's first Vogue cover within a couple of days. Ann was one of the top models in the United States, featuring as a cover-model for leading magazines such as Vogue Bazaar or Cosmopolitan. Ann was a model who had success for Europe, Japan and other international markets for two several years. She posed as the face of giants in cosmetics such as Max Factor Revlon or Chanel.
